Eden Project
The Eden Project promotes the understanding of the vital relationship between plants and people; it is an educational charity. It works to educate both visitors to the Eden Project in Cornwall (which is well worth a visit, absolutely amazing), the charity also works with local organisations around the world to protect vital rainforest habitats. An example is in Thailand, where the Eden Project works with FORRU on reforestation proejcts. Over 65,000 trees have been planted, and community trianing and learning seeks to help build up local knowledge on how to protect rainforests and preserve natural resources. Garden Organic Membership
Garden Organic is the UK's leading organic growing charity, and it's dedicated to researching and promoting organic gardening, farming and food. Membership includes: practical and specialist advice through a quarterly magazine, 'The Organic Way'; access to factsheets and a members-only area on their website; access to Garden Organic's dedicated team of advisors to ask advice; 10% discount on all organic gardening catalogue purchases, & free or discounted entry to more than 20 gardens around the UK, including free access to Garden Organic's gardens at Ryton, Warwickshire and Audley End, Essex. English Heritage exists to protect and promote England’s spectacular historic environment and ensure that its past is researched and understood. Looking after over 400 historic properties, with 11 million visitors each year, it acts as a champion for heritage, maintaining a register of England’s most important historic buildings, monuments and landscapes.
